Adverse Event

An unintended harmful outcome associated with a medical treatment or intervention.

Definition

Adverse events (AEs) are incorporated into health economic models to capture the costs and quality-of-life impacts of treatment-related harms. Grade 3/4 AEs are typically included as they have the greatest impact on costs and utilities. AE rates are sourced from clinical trials and applied as transition probabilities or one-off cost and utility decrements.
